Introduction
Threat hunting is a proactive approach to cybersecurity that involves actively searching for indicators of malicious activity on a network or system. It is a form of security monitoring that goes beyond traditional detection methods, such as antivirus software, to identify potential threats before they can do damage. In this article, we will explore the basics of threat hunting, its benefits, and best practices for improving your organization’s cybersecurity posture.
Exploring the Basics of Threat Hunting: What is it and How Does it Work?
At its core, threat hunting is an investigative process used to identify unknown threats on a network or system. It is a form of security monitoring that goes beyond traditional detection methods, such as antivirus software, to identify potential threats before they can do damage. The goal of threat hunting is to identify, analyze, and respond to security incidents before they become serious breaches.
Threat hunting begins with a threat model, which is a framework used to identify potential threats to an organization’s network or system. A threat model typically consists of three components: threat sources, attack vectors, and indicators of compromise. Threat sources are the actors (e.g., hackers, bots) that pose a risk to an organization. Attack vectors are the methods (e.g., phishing emails, malware) used by these actors to gain access to an organization’s systems. Lastly, indicators of compromise are the signs that malicious activity has occurred (e.g., suspicious logins, unusual file activity).
Once a threat model is established, threat hunters use a variety of techniques to detect potential threats. These techniques include data mining, log analysis, and heuristics. Data mining involves combing through large datasets for patterns or anomalies that could indicate malicious activity. Log analysis involves reviewing system logs for suspicious activities, such as failed login attempts. Heuristics involve using complex algorithms to detect potential threats based on known attack patterns.
The Benefits of Threat Hunting: Why Organizations Should Invest in It
Organizations that invest in threat hunting can benefit from improved detection and response times, cost savings, and enhanced visibility into their cybersecurity posture. By proactively searching for indicators of compromise, organizations can detect threats before they become serious breaches. This allows organizations to respond to threats quickly and mitigate any damage. Additionally, threat hunting can result in cost savings, as organizations can avoid costly remediation and recovery efforts.
Threat hunting also provides organizations with enhanced visibility into their cybersecurity posture. By identifying potential threats early on, organizations can better understand their weaknesses and take steps to improve their defenses. This increased visibility into their security posture can help organizations better prepare for future attacks.
Applying the Principles of Threat Hunting: Identifying and Analyzing Indicators of Compromise
In order to effectively hunt for threats, organizations must first identify and analyze indicators of compromise. This involves gathering data sources, such as system logs, network traffic, and user activity. Once the data sources are gathered, organizations can begin to identify potential indicators of compromise. These indicators could include suspicious logins, unusual file activity, or unexpected network traffic.
Once potential indicators of compromise have been identified, organizations can then analyze the data to determine if a threat is present. This involves correlating the data to known attack patterns and determining the scope of the threat. If a threat is detected, organizations can then take steps to mitigate it.
Improving Your Threat Hunting Capabilities: Best Practices for Detecting and Responding to Cyberthreats
Organizations can improve their threat hunting capabilities by leveraging automation and orchestration, user and entity behavior analytics (UEBA), and enhanced security monitoring and alerting. Automation and orchestration allow organizations to automate routine security tasks, freeing up resources for more advanced threat hunting activities. UEBA leverages machine learning and artificial intelligence to detect anomalous behavior and alert organizations to potential threats. Finally, enhanced security monitoring and alerting helps organizations stay ahead of emerging threats.
Case Study: Examining a Recent Successful Threat Hunting Operation
To illustrate the effectiveness of threat hunting, let’s examine a recent successful operation. In this case, a threat hunter was tasked with finding a malicious actor who had gained access to an organization’s network. The hunter began by gathering data sources, such as system logs and network traffic, and analyzing them for potential indicators of compromise. After identifying several suspicious logins and unexpected network traffic, the hunter was able to pinpoint the location of the attacker. The hunter then took steps to mitigate the threat and secure the organization’s networks.
Conclusion
Threat hunting is an effective way for organizations to improve their cybersecurity posture. By proactively searching for indicators of compromise, organizations can detect threats before they become serious breaches. Additionally, threat hunting can result in cost savings, as organizations can avoid costly remediation and recovery efforts. To improve their threat hunting capabilities, organizations should leverage automation and orchestration, UEBA, and enhanced security monitoring and alerting.
This article has explored the basics of threat hunting and its benefits. We have also examined best practices for improving your organization’s threat hunting capabilities and examined a successful threat hunting operation. We hope this article has provided you with insight into the importance of threat hunting and encouraged you to pursue it to improve your organization’s cybersecurity posture.